Nelliampathy

Nelliampathy birdlist


Legend:
N - seen at Nemmara
C - call only
P - seen at Pothundy dam

1. Little egret (N)
2. Cattle egret (N)
3. Indian pond heron (N)
4. Oriental honey buzzard
5. Black kite (N)
6. Brahmini kite (N,P)
7. Crested serpent eagle
8. Crested goshawk
9. Black eagle
10. Booted eagle
11. Grey francolin (P)
12. Grey junglefowl
13. Red wattled lapwing (P)
14. Blue rock pegion (N)
15. Spotted dove
16. Emerald dove
17. Pompadour green pegion
18. Mountain imperial pegion
19. Indian hanging parrot
20. Plum headed parakeet
21. Malabar parakeet
22. Brainfever bird (C)
23. Collared scops owl (C)
24. Jungle owlet
25. Grey nightjar
26. Indian swiftlet
27. Crested tree swift
28. Stork-billed kingfisher
29. White throated kingfisher
30. Chestnut-headed bee-eater
31. Malabar grey hornbill
32. Indian grey hornbill (N)
33. Great hornbill
34. White cheeked barbet
35. Crimson throated barbet
36. Coppersmith barbet
37. Black-rumped flameback
38. Greater flameback
39. Heart-spotted woodpecker (C)
40. Pacific swallow
41. Grey wagtail
42. Scarlet minivet
43. Large woodshrike
44. Red-whiskered bulbul
45. Red-vented bulbul
46. Yellow-browed bulbul
47. Common iora
48. Gold-fronted chloropsis
49. Asian fairy bluebird
50. Brown shrike (P)
51. Malabar whistling thrush
52. Eurasian blackbird (?)
53. Oriental magpie robin
54. Puff throated babbler
55. Indian scimitar babbler (C)
56. Black-headed babbler
57. Indian rufous babbler
58. Jungle babbler
59. White-headed babbler
60. Quaker-tit babbler
61. Blyth's reed warbler
62. Common tailorbird
63. Greenish leaf warbler
64. Large-billed leaf warbler
65. Asian brown flycather
66. Verditer flycather
67. Great tit
68. Black lored tit
69. Velvet fronted nuthatch
70. Plain flowerpecker
71. Crimson backed sunbird
72. Little spiderhunter
73. Oriental white-eye
74. Common myna
75. Jungle myna
76. Hill myna
77. Eurasian golden oriole
78. Black drongo (N)
79. Ashy drongo
80. Bronzed drongo
81. Racket tailed drongo
82. Indian treepie
83. White-bellied treepie
84. River tern (P)
85. Little cormorant (P)
86. Large pied wagtail (P)
87. Palm swift (P)
88. Green bee-eater (P)
89. White-breasted waterhen (N)
90. Grey-breasted prinia
91. Indian robin (P)
92. House crow (N)
93. Large-billed crow (N)
